In Los Angeles, CA, a midrange whole-home cosmetic refresh typically costs around $48,800 — about 22% above the national average, reflecting local labour and material prices. On average it recoups about 75% of its cost at resale.

Renovation costs in Los Angeles run well above the national average, reflecting California labour rates, permitting, and strong demand for skilled trades.

Local cost factors in Los Angeles, CA

California labour rates
Licensed trades command high day rates, and strong renovation demand across the basin keeps the best crews booked out.
Permitting & Title 24
LA's permitting process and California's Title 24 energy code add requirements — and time — to many remodels, especially additions.
Seismic requirements
Structural work can trigger earthquake-related upgrades (bracing, foundation bolting) that add cost on older homes.

What affects the cost of a whole-home cosmetic refresh

Home size
Paint and flooring both scale with square footage — the biggest single driver of the total.
Flooring: replace vs refinish
Refinishing existing hardwood is far cheaper than new flooring; carpet and LVP sit in between.
Fixture & lighting count
Updating dated light fixtures, faucets and hardware is cheap per item but adds up across a whole house.
Repair backlog
Patching, caulking and small fixes are inexpensive but essential to the 'move-in-ready' impression.

Whole-home cosmetic refresh in Los Angeles, CA: common questions

General guidance for whole-home cosmetic refresh projects — figures quoted are national averages; see the table above for Los Angeles, CA estimates.

How much does a whole-home cosmetic refresh cost in 2026?

About $40,000 for a typical home, from roughly $20,000 for a smaller or lighter scope to $60,000+ for a larger home.

Is a cosmetic refresh worth it before selling?

Often the best-value pre-sale spend: it recoups around 75% of its cost and can meaningfully speed up the sale by making the home feel move-in-ready.

What's included in a cosmetic refresh?

Interior paint, updated flooring in key rooms, new lighting and fixtures, and minor repairs — deliberately no structural or layout changes.

Paint or flooring — which matters more?

Both. Fresh neutral paint is the cheapest high-impact change; updated or refinished flooring is what stops a home reading as dated.
